Money Pit Car/Shady Business
Shady, Shady, SHADY!! Well I was in the market to buy a Tundra for work so I went to Hayes. They were all seemingly friendly people at Hayes Auto Sales at first. They hooked me up with a Tundra really fast even with no credit history. I loved the truck until I got under the hood. There was multiple problems I faced, the first being that all 8 spark plugs needed replacement because of a small misfire. Then the front rotors brake pads, rear drums and shoes were also bad along with it needing an alignment. I wasn't upset about this because I've done mechanical work from a young age. But where I got pissed was when I noticed their "mechanic" put the WRONG coolant in the radiator and it caused the bottom of the water pump to leak! After flushing the incorrect coolant, I saw there was a leak in the transmission and a bolt missing. So I immediately contacted Hayes Auto Sales, mind you this is 4 days after I bought the truck. The owner drove the truck around and had his mechanic look at it and they said there was nothing wrong with it. They gaslighted me and said it was all in my head. They scoffed me off and sent me on my way. Unfortunately I didn't pay for a warranty so I was stuck with the truck and there was nothing I could do. After I took it into two different shops were mechanics saw the same things I was seeing. So now I have to get the transmission fixed which is costing me an arm and a leg. This was a $15,000 truck so it's very upsetting the treatment I received. Not a very upfront, trustworthy business, they don't honor their customers in the slightest. I will not be recommending this business to anyone. These people are just trying to make the most profit they can, oh and their sales men even told me this!! I now see why sales men have bad reps. Zero integrity.

Don't waste your time!
Went to buy a truck, they were constantly pressuring us to buy by telling us how many people had interest in the truck, but the stories on who they were kept changing. We wanted to take the truck to a mechanic to get it looked at, and they kept stressing how other people were making offers on the truck and they were waiting on us to decide, and we felt like they were almost forcing us to buy the truck. They even said one other person had already inspected it, but then "changed her mind on the price". When we finally took it to a shop, they found that the car had been in an unreported accident and had been painted over to make it look undamaged. Similar story with the suspension, which had been worn down and beaten up then painted to look new. Clearly, the other lady did not change her mind on the price, but instead on the fact that the truck was not as clean and nice as they portrayed it. They must have known about the accident, yet still tried to sell us the truck like it had never had any issues. Very shady dealer, I would not recommend buying here.
